For posterities sake: Marty's top 12.
2001: A Space Odyssey – Stanley Kubrick, 1968.
8½ – Federico Fellini, 1963.
Ashes and Diamonds – Andrzej Wajda, 1958.
Citizen Kane – Orson Welles, 1941.
The Leopard – Luchino Visconti, 1963.
Paisan – Roberto Rossellini, 1946.
The Red Shoes – Michael Powell/Emeric Pressburger, 1948.
The River – Jean Renoir, 1951.
Salvatore Giuliano – Francesco Rosi, 1962.
The Searchers – John Ford, 1956.
Ugetsu Monogatari – Mizoguchi Kenji, 1953.
Vertigo – Alfred Hitchcock, 1958.
